The elements of the dance are beautifully done with sharpness then fluidity! Some of you may not like my next comment… the facial expressions I find unnatural and contrived at times throughout the dance. This is a problem in the dance world. Expression begins behind the eyes! Open mouths, popping jaws, scowling and other strange expression has no place on the floor. My suggestion to anyone performing or competing is to watch yourself on video and your facial expressions. You all have great technical skills, now fix that one!!

Their dance is very expressive. Hope that their joints will last for their lifetime. There was much extended and extreme movement of their hips, arms and legs, meaning over-extending the joint in an exagerated movement. In time, there would be over use of the joint then possibly injury. They are much too young and too good for that to happen. I would not want to see them hurting. They dance well at their style of dance performance, but it did not feel too much like latin. It had a classical feel to the dance, which they might want to save that for show numbers and not competition. I am concerned though. I hope that they are taking their supplements and have proper warm-ups and cool-downs. Even the guy is extending his hip movement. The girl is slight of build and should be careful of her bones.
